Wiring Lippert Electric Coach Step Replacement Control Module LC301702 to Porch Light on Coach
Question:
Where should the purple wire for the light switch be attached? Should it be attached to the brown wire going to the motor?
asked by: Lloyd L
Expert Reply:
The purple wire on the Replacement Control Module for Lippert Electric Coach Step # LC301702 is intended to connect to the positive power wire for the coach's porch light, so it comes on when the step is activated. Unfortunately neither I nor my contact at Lippert has any way to look up that wire color for your 2011 Tiffin Allegro.
If you have a circuit tester like # PTW2992 you can try testing the wires on the coach until you find the one that delivers power to the porch light.
